const std = @import("std"); | |
const base64 = std.base64; | |
const Allocator = std.mem.Allocator; | |
const process = std.process; | |
const Ed25519 = std.crypto.sign.Ed25519; | |
const addr = @import("addr.zig"); | |
// Helper function to convert bytes to base64 | |
fn bytesToBase64(bytes: []const u8, allocator: Allocator) ![]const u8 { | |
const encoded_len = base64.standard.Encoder.calcSize(bytes.len); | |
const encoded = try allocator.alloc(u8, encoded_len); | |
const result = base64.standard.Encoder.encode(encoded, bytes); | |
return result; // Caller owns this memory | |
} | |
fn printKey(key_pair: Ed25519.KeyPair, allocator: Allocator) !void { | |
// Public key | |
{ | |
const pub_bytes = key_pair.public_key.toBytes(); | |
const pub_b64 = try bytesToBase64(&pub_bytes, allocator); | |
defer allocator.free(pub_b64); | |
std.debug.print("Base64 pub: {s}...\n", .{pub_b64[0..10]}); | |
} | |
// Private Key | |
{ | |
const pri_bytes = key_pair.secret_key.toBytes(); | |
const pri_b64 = try bytesToBase64(&pri_bytes, allocator); | |
defer allocator.free(pri_b64); | |
std.debug.print("Base64 pri: {s}...\n", .{pri_b64[0..10]}); | |
} | |
} | |
fn getEnvVar(allocator: std.mem.Allocator, name: []const u8) ![]u8 { | |
if (std.process.getEnvVarOwned(allocator, name)) |val| { | |
return val; | |
} else |err| switch (err) { | |
error.EnvironmentVariableNotFound => { | |
std.debug.print("{s} not found\n", .{name}); | |
return err; | |
}, | |
else => return err, | |
} | |
} | |
fn createKeyPairFromEnv(allocator: std.mem.Allocator) !std.crypto.sign.Ed25519.KeyPair { | |
// Get both environment variables | |
const pub_key_env = getEnvVar(allocator, "ED25519_PUBLIC_KEY") catch |err| { | |
return switch (err) { | |
error.EnvironmentVariableNotFound => error.PublicKeyNotFound, | |
else => err, | |
}; | |
}; | |
defer allocator.free(pub_key_env); | |
const secret_key_env = getEnvVar(allocator, "ED25519_SECRET_KEY") catch |err| { | |
return switch (err) { | |
error.EnvironmentVariableNotFound => error.SecretKeyNotFound, | |
else => err, | |
}; | |
}; | |
defer allocator.free(secret_key_env); | |
// Convert hex strings to bytes | |
// you cannot leave a variable unassigned in zig, set them to undefined | |
// N bytes of garbage, no need to zero it | |
var public_key: [32]u8 = undefined; | |
var secret_key: [64]u8 = undefined; | |
std.base64.standard.Decoder.decode(&public_key, pub_key_env) catch return error.InvalidPublicKeyFormat; | |
std.base64.standard.Decoder.decode(&secret_key, secret_key_env) catch return error.InvalidSecretKeyFormat; | |
// Create KeyPair | |
return std.crypto.sign.Ed25519.KeyPair{ | |
.public_key = std.crypto.sign.Ed25519.PublicKey.fromBytes(public_key) catch return error.InvalidPublicKey, | |
.secret_key = std.crypto.sign.Ed25519.SecretKey.fromBytes(secret_key) catch return error.InvalidSecretKey, | |
}; | |
} | |
// 1. generate Ed25519 key generate and load | |
// 2. hex encoding of the keys | |
// 3. IPv6 address derivation (look at yggdrasil code) | |
pub fn main() !void { | |
std.debug.print("start here!\n", .{}); | |
var gpa = std.heap.GeneralPurposeAllocator(.{}){}; | |
defer _ = gpa.deinit(); | |
const allocator = gpa.allocator(); | |
// const keypair = Ed25519.KeyPair.generate(); | |
const keypair = createKeyPairFromEnv(allocator) catch |err| { | |
std.debug.print("Failed to create keypair: {}\n", .{err}); | |
return; | |
}; | |
std.debug.print("Ed25519 KeyPair loaded\n", .{}); | |
try printKey(keypair, allocator); | |
const ip_addr = addr.addrForKey(keypair.public_key); | |
std.debug.print("addr: ", .{}); | |
for (0..8) |i| { | |
const group = (@as(u16, ip_addr.bytes[i * 2]) << 8) | ip_addr.bytes[i * 2 + 1]; | |
std.debug.print("{x:0>4}", .{group}); | |
if (i < 7) std.debug.print(":", .{}); | |
} | |
std.debug.print("\n", .{}); | |
std.debug.print("Is valid?: {} \n", .{ip_addr.is_valid()}); | |
} |
